Program Analysis

Marist College's Communication and Media Studies graduates start at $41,818/yr — above the $35,147 national average, though not by a wide margin.

The 3.4x return on tuition is positive but not overwhelming. Financial outcomes depend on keeping costs close to in-state rates.

AI risk is moderate — 55% task exposure — and the 14% scenario spread suggests disruption would dent but not destroy the earnings outlook.

The $25,000 debt-to-$41,818 income ratio translates to about 7 months of earnings. Standard loan terms should handle this comfortably.

Ranked #179 out of 613 programs, Marist College's Communication and Media Studies offering sits in the upper half but doesn't break into the top tier.

Earnings growth from $41,818 to $72,563 over five years (74% increase) indicates that graduates in this field see meaningful salary progression.

How vulnerable is Communication and Media Studies to AI automation?
AI won't 'replace' Communication and Media Studies careers outright, but it is likely to reduce the number of job openings. We model 55% task exposure, which compresses field employment probability in our scenarios.
